France In the Midst of Political Upheaval as Prime Minister Steps Down

Welcome and follow along with the European ongoing coverage. All eyes this morning are on Paris, which has been entering a state of political turmoil as the premier, Sébastien Lecornu, departs after under a month in the role.

Emmanuel Macron confirmed his exit earlier today after the ministerial team the president announced Sunday evening was met with fierce criticism from all political sides.
